WebStep-by-step: How to claim for pothole damage Collect all the evidence of pothole damage that you can. Make a note of exactly where the pothole is, and take photos showing the depth of the pothole and any damage caused when you hit it. Report the pothole to your highways agency or local authority. WebCambridgeshire County Council pothole facts. We fixed more than 45,000 potholes last year. Last week our dragon patchers repaired 700 defects in three days. In general terms, if a pothole is large and deep, we will fix it within five days. If it is smaller and less of a hazard, we will fix it within 21 days.
